Santiago Sandstone Carving

Santiago. Mexican stone carving of Santiago crushing the Moors. Worked to represent the Saint on horseback, wearing typical Mexican sombrero and cape. Once carrying a sword or club in hand, the horse rearing, with a pair of Moors under foot.

PERIOD: 19th Century

ORIGIN: Mexico, Central America

SIZE: 23" x 21"
